Has anyone had any experience with a "mild cam"? I am building up a street 2.0 and will keep the d-Jet and mechanical lifters. I am not building a racer, just trying to get another 5hp or so while replacing the cam.

Web .426/.426 262°/262° 224°/224°

Barry -
I put a Raby/Webcam 9550 (sorry don't know the specs) in my "stock" 2.0 rebuild per Jake's recommendation. You'll know I'm not a mechanic when I say - runs very well at the higher RPMs. Its a little rough when in the neighborhood, at lower RPMs, attempting to keep the noise down.

Happy with it so far (only 1500 miles on it) and it also got me to and from the WCR. Thanks again for cooking at Pt. Gamble.

I have Jakes 9550 cam in my 2056 w/Djet. It really wakes the engine up and cools head temperature. Make sure to get his lifters.
